The Incident Details

According to various news agencies, including the Times of India and CNN, a tourist boat on Ha Long Bay encountered a sudden and severe thunderstorm, which caused it to capsize unexpectedly. The boat, reportedly carrying dozens of tourists, was caught unprepared as the storm intensified rapidly. Local authorities confirmed that 28 individuals succumbed to the accident, with dozens more injured and missing.

The cruise was part of a popular sightseeing tour, and the incident unfolded amidst the backdrop of threatening weather which had been forecasted earlier but perhaps not adequately communicated to the tourists or the crew. Cellphone footage and eyewitness accounts describe frantic scenes following the capsizing, with many passengers struggling to stay afloat in the turbulent waters.

Weather Conditions and Emergency Response

Vietnam’s weather, especially in coastal and bay regions like Ha Long, can be unpredictable and prone to sudden storms. Experts say that the storm that hit Ha Long Bay during this incident was an unexpected meteorological event that caught travelers and crew off-guard. As the thunderstorm raged, winds intensified, and the sea became treacherous, exacerbating the danger for vessels out at sea.

The response from rescuers was swift but hampered by the severe weather. Search and rescue teams from local coast guards, fishermen, and emergency services launched efforts to retrieve survivors and recover bodies. According to officials, rescue operations continued for hours, involving boats, helicopters, and divers, but unfortunately, many lives were already lost by the time help arrived.

This tragedy underscores the critical importance of weather monitoring and timely communication to prevent similar incidents. The Vietnamese authorities are now reviewing safety procedures and considering stricter regulations on boat deployments during adverse weather conditions.

Safety Concerns and Future Precautions

This tragic event raises global concerns about maritime safety, especially in regions where tourism heavily depends on boat excursions. Experts emphasize the need for strict regulation and regular safety drills for crew members, especially when operating in unpredictable weather conditions.

Some safety recommendations include:

  • Advanced weather monitoring systems to alert vessels promptly about imminent storms.
  • Mandated safety gear for all passengers, including life jackets and emergency kits.
  • Regular safety drills for crew to effectively handle emergencies at sea.
  • Clear communication channels between tour operators, authorities, and tourists regarding weather updates and safety protocols.

Authorities are also considering limiting boat operations during storms or adverse weather, especially for smaller vessels that are more vulnerable. The incident acts as a stark reminder that nature’s power can be unpredictable and deadly if proper precautionary measures are not in place.

Investigations and Repercussions

The Vietnamese government has launched an investigation into the disaster, focusing on the adequacy of safety procedures, weather alerts, and whether the vessel was compliant with safety standards. Preliminary reports suggest that the boat may not have been equipped with adequate safety measures and that the crew might have lacked sufficient training for emergency situations.

Legal actions are anticipated for those found negligent, alongside potential compensation for the victims’ families. Additionally, this incident has prompted a reevaluation of tourism safety standards in Vietnam’s coastal and offshore regions.
